【错位重排怎么理解】“错位重排”是一个在数学、逻辑推理和实际应用中常被提及的概念,尤其在排列组合、密码学、算法设计等领域有重要应用。它指的是在原有顺序的基础上,对元素进行重新排列,但每一个元素都不出现在原来的位置上。这种排列方式也被称为“错位排列”或“全错位排列”。
为了更清晰地理解“错位重排”,我们可以从定义、特点、应用场景等方面进行总结,并通过表格形式进行对比说明。
一、概念总结
1. 定义
错位重排(Derangement)是指在一个排列中,每个元素都不出现在其原始位置上的排列方式。例如,对于一个序列 [1, 2, 3],如果重新排列为 [2, 3, 1],那么这就是一种错位重排,因为每个数字都不在原来的位置上。
2. 特点
- 每个元素都不在原来的位置上;
- 不是简单的随机排列,而是有特定规则的排列;
- 数量随着元素数量的增加呈指数级增长。
3. 计算方法
错位重排的数量可以通过递推公式或公式计算:
$$
D(n) = (n - 1) \times (D(n - 1) + D(n - 2))
$$
或者使用近似公式:
$$
D(n) \approx \frac{n!}{e}
$$
其中 $ e $ 是自然对数的底(约等于 2.71828)。
4. 应用场景
- 密码学中的置换算法;
- 排列问题的逻辑推理题;
- 实际生活中的抽奖、分发物品等场景。
二、对比表格
| 项目 | 内容 |
| 中文名称 | 错位重排 / 全错位排列 |
| 英文名称 | Derangement |
| 定义 | 每个元素都不在原位置上的排列 |
| 特点 | 每个元素都“错位”;不能简单随机排列 |
| 计算公式 | $ D(n) = (n - 1)(D(n - 1) + D(n - 2)) $ 或 $ D(n) \approx \frac{n!}{e} $ |
| 示例 | [1, 2, 3] → [2, 3, 1]、[3, 1, 2] 等 |
| 应用领域 | 数学、密码学、逻辑推理、实际生活 |
| 与普通排列的区别 | 普通排列允许元素留在原位,错位重排不允许 |
三、总结
“错位重排”是一种特殊的排列方式,强调的是“每个元素都不能在原位”。它不仅在数学中有重要意义,在现实生活中也有广泛的应用。理解这一概念有助于我们更好地分析排列问题、优化算法设计,甚至在日常生活中处理一些逻辑性较强的安排问题。
通过上述总结和表格对比,可以更直观地掌握“错位重排”的基本含义和相关知识。
以上就是【错位重排怎么理解】相关内容,希望对您有所帮助。


